Web15 Feb 2024 · Even before covid-19, extremely disturbing trends in health were emerging in England. Growing child poverty, homelessness, and food poverty led to an unprecedented rise in infant mortality, mental health problems, and stalling life expectancy, especially for women in the poorest areas and cities. WebCauses of malnutrition in children. In the UK, malnutrition in children is often caused by long-term health conditions that: lead to a lack of appetite. disrupt digestion. increase the body's demand for energy. Examples of these types of conditions include childhood cancers, congenital heart disease , cystic fibrosis and cerebral palsy. nandi county news today
